For this year's Best Value Bachelor's Degree Colleges for General Engineering in Michigan ranking, we looked at 4 colleges that offer a bachelor's in engineering. To us, 'best value' doesn't just mean the school with the lowest overall costs. Instead, we are looking at those engineering schools that offer a high quality educational experience at a price lower than expected.

To determine the average cost, we look at total expenses - such as tuition, fees, room and board, books, and other related expenses - and then subtract the average financial award a student receives. Knowing this amount can help you determine how much you may have to borrow in loans or take out of savings. Depending on your income and other factors, the cost for you to attend a particular school may be more or less.

The #1 spot in this year's ranking belongs to Michigan State University. Michigan State is a very large public school located in the small city of East Lansing. As a testament to the quality of education offered at Michigan State, the school also landed the #3 rank in our Best General Engineering Schools in Michigan ranking.

At Michigan State, the average time it takes a student to graduate is 4.4 years, and the estimated yearly cost for the school is $37,079. Thus, the average cost to get a bachelor’s degree from the Michigan State is $161,294. When you graduate sooner, you can save a lot of money.

Michigan Technological University comes in at #2 in this year's ranking. Michigan Tech is a medium-sized public school located in the remote town of Houghton. Michigan Tech not only placed well in our value rankings. It is also #1 on our Best General Engineering Schools in Michigan list.

The average amount of time it takes for a student to receive their degree at Michigan Tech is 4.7 years, and the average full-time cost to attend the school is around $35,853. This makes the estimated cost of a bachelor’s degree from Michigan Tech be around $167,075. Graduating sooner can prevent you from having to pay more money out of pocket.

Hope College comes in at #3 in this year's ranking. Hope is a small private not-for-profit school located in the small city of Holland. Hope also took the #2 spot in our Best General Engineering Schools in Michigan rankings.

The average amount of time it takes for a student to receive their degree at Hope is 4.1 years, and the estimated yearly cost for the school is $34,476. When we combine these numbers, we estimate that the cost to get a bachelor’s degree from Hope is $141,352. When students graduate in a lesser amount of time, they can save thousands of dollars.

Calvin University landed the #4 spot in our 2024 rankings for best value general engineering schools. Calvin is a small private not-for-profit school located in the city of Grand Rapids. Calvin not only placed well in our value rankings. It is also #4 on our Best General Engineering Schools in Michigan list.

The average student at Calvin graduates in less than 4.2 years, and the estimated yearly cost for the school is $33,369. This means that the average student pays around $139,816 to get a bachelor’s degree from Calvin. When you graduate sooner, you can save a lot of money.
